Understanding the Signs and Symptoms of a Fried Radio

A fried radio can exhibit a range of symptoms, from complete failure to intermittent issues. Some common signs that your radio may be fried include:

A radio that will not turn on, even when plugged into a power source
A radio that produces distorted or garbled sound
A radio that is overly hot to the touch, even when not in use
A radio that has a burning smell or visible signs of physical damage

Visual Inspection

The first step in diagnosing a fried radio is to perform a visual inspection. Look for any signs of physical damage, such as burns, melting, or discoloration. Check the power cord and plug for any signs of wear or damage. If you notice any of these issues, it may be a sign that your radio has been damaged by an electrical surge or other forms of trauma.

Checking for Burn Marks

Burn marks or discoloration on the radio’s circuit board or components can be a sign of overheating or electrical damage. If you notice any burn marks, it is likely that your radio has been fried. In this case, it may be necessary to replace the damaged components or the entire radio.

Power Issues

Power issues can be a common cause of a fried radio. If your radio will not turn on, even when plugged into a power source, it may be a sign that the power supply has been damaged. Check the power cord and plug for any signs of wear or damage. If you notice any issues, try replacing the power cord or plug to see if it resolves the problem.

Troubleshooting Your Radio

If you suspect that your radio has been fried, there are several steps you can take to troubleshoot the issue. The first step is to try and identify the source of the problem. Check the radio’s fuse or circuit breaker to see if it has blown. If the fuse has blown, it may be a sign that the radio has been damaged by an electrical surge.

Checking the Fuse

If your radio has a fuse, check to see if it has blown. If the fuse has blown, it may be a sign that the radio has been damaged by an electrical surge. Try replacing the fuse to see if it resolves the problem. If the fuse blows again, it may be a sign that there is a more serious issue with the radio’s electrical system.

Using a Multimeter

A multimeter can be a useful tool for troubleshooting a fried radio. Use the multimeter to check the voltage and current flowing through the radio’s circuit board. If you notice any unusual readings, it may be a sign that the radio’s electrical system has been damaged.

Can a fried radio be repaired?

In many cases, a fried radio can be repaired, depending on the extent of the damage and the availability of replacement components. If the damage is limited to a single component, such as a transistor or capacitor, it may be possible to replace the component and restore the radio to working order. However, if the damage is more extensive, such as a burned-out circuit board or damaged chassis, it may be more difficult or expensive to repair. In some cases, it may be more cost-effective to replace the radio entirely, particularly if it is an older model or no longer supported by the manufacturer.

The repair process for a fried radio typically involves a series of steps, including diagnosis, component replacement, and testing. You may need to use specialized equipment, such as a soldering iron or desoldering tool, to remove and replace components. In some cases, you may need to fabricate or modify components to match the original specifications. It is essential to follow proper safety procedures when working with electrical components, including wearing protective gear and ensuring that the radio is properly grounded. By taking a careful and methodical approach to repair, you can restore your radio to working order and extend its lifespan.

What are the safety precautions I should take when working with a fried radio?

When working with a fried radio, it is essential to take safety precautions to avoid injury or further damage to the device. This includes wearing protective gear, such as gloves and safety glasses, and ensuring that the radio is properly grounded to prevent electrical shock. You should also avoid touching electrical components or wires, and ensure that the work area is well-ventilated and free from flammable materials. Additionally, you should follow proper safety procedures when using tools, such as soldering irons or desoldering tools, to avoid burns or other injuries.

It is also essential to ensure that the radio is properly disconnected from the power source before attempting any repairs. This may involve unplugging the radio from the wall outlet or removing the batteries. You should also be aware of any potential hazards, such as capacitors or other components that may store electrical energy. By taking these safety precautions, you can minimize the risk of injury or further damage to the radio, and ensure a successful repair.
